Turkey is 5.9 times larger than Greece.
Area: 131,957 km2 World Factbook
Population: 10,775,557 (July 2014) World Factbook
Greece, officially the Hellenic Republic and known since ancient times as Hellas, is a country in Southern Europe. According to the 2011 census, Greece's population is around 11 million. Athens is the nation's capital and largest city. Wikipedia
Area: 783,562 km2 World Factbook
Population: 81,619,392 (July 2014) World Factbook
Turkey, officially the Republic of Turkey, is a contiguous transcontinental country. Its larger part is in Western Asia, and the smaller in Southeastern Europe. Wikipedia
